What can I see and do near Trevi Fountain?
Study the collections at Vatican Museums, Trajan's Market, or Museum and Crypt of the Capuchin Friars. Spanish Steps, Pantheon, and Piazza Navona are landmarks that you won't want to miss. You can check out the local talent at Sistina Theater, Teatro dell'Opera di Roma, and Auditorium Conciliazione.
How can I get to Trevi Fountain?
With so many ways to get around, seeing the area around Trevi Fountain is a breeze. You can take advantage of metro transit at Venezia Tram Stop, Arenula-Cairoli Tram Station, and Barberini Station. If you want to see more of the area, jump aboard a train from Rome Piazzale Flaminio Station, Rome Termini Station, or Rome (XRJ-Termini Rail Station).
